Full Day Jeep Adventure Through Mykonos
Travelers can embark on a thrilling Full Day Jeep Adventure through the picturesque landscapes of Mykonos. This 4WD tour offers an opportunity to visit Mykonos’ famous beaches, a Venetian monastery, and other designated locations.
Guided by an English-speaking leader, you will explore the island’s natural beauty and cultural heritage.
The tour includes the rental of a 4WD vehicle, limited insurance with a deductible, and fuel. Participants must have a valid international or European Community driver’s license to operate the vehicle.
The adventure starts at the Mykonos Yacht Club in the Old Harbor, with a 9:30 am departure. At the end of the day, the tour returns to the original meeting point.
While lunch isn’t included, travelers have the option to purchase it during the free time at designated locations.
With a maximum group size of 12 travelers, this Jeep adventure offers a personalized and immersive way to discover the wonders of Mykonos.

Full Day Mykonos South Coast Cruise With Lunch
The Full Day Mykonos South Coast Cruise with Lunch offers visitors a comprehensive exploration of the island’s stunning southern coastline. This full-day tour departs from the Ornos bus stop at 9:30 am, taking guests on a journey to Nisída Tragonísi, Frangias Beach, Kalafatis Bay, and Paradise Beach.
Along the way, travelers can enjoy swimming, snorkeling, and relaxing on the beautiful beaches.
The tour includes lunch and a quarter-liter of wine, as well as all taxes and fees. Transfers to and from the meeting point are available for an additional cost, but hotel pickups outside the designated areas will incur extra charges.
While the overall reviews are generally positive, highlighting the great value and knowledgeable host, some guests have reported issues with transportation, overcrowding on the boat, and inconsistent lunch quality.
To ensure a smooth experience, it’s recommended to arrange transfers at least 24 hours in advance and to communicate any dietary requirements during booking.
